Jacques yves cousteau known as jacques cousteau 11 june 1910 25 june 1997 was a french naval officer, explorer, ecologist, filmmaker, innovator, scientist, photographer, author and researcher who studied the sea and all forms of life in water. In andersons later film, the life aquatic, the main character steve zissou is a parody of and homage to jacquesyves cousteau. In 1943, he was partially responsible for the invention of the aqualung, making it possible to extend the duration of underwater swimming.

A story of undersea discovery and adventure, by the first men to swim at record depths with the freedom of fish is a 1953 book coauthored by captain jacquesyves cousteau and frederic dumas, and edited by james dugan.
